Join us as we delve into the remarkable journey of Garry Gary Beers, the bassist of the legendary Australian rock band INXS. From his early beginnings, through the meteoric rise of INXS, to his current musical endeavours with AshenMoon, Garry's story is a testament to passion, resilience, and evolution in the music industry.Early Life and Musical GenesisBorn in Manly, Sydney, Australia, Garry was introduced to the world of music during his high school years. He initially picked up the acoustic guitar and formed a band with his schoolmates. A twist of fate led him to switch to the bass guitar, a decision that would shape his entire future . The transition was serendipitous, and paved the way for him to meet Andrew Farriss. Together, they formed the band Dr. Dolphin, which eventually evolved into The Farriss Brothers, and later, the globally acclaimed INXS. INXS emerged as a powerhouse in the rock and new wave scenes of the 80s and 90s. The band's unique blend of rock, pop, and dance elements resonated with audiences worldwide. Garry's bass lines became the backbone of numerous chart-topping hits, including "Need You Tonight," "Devil Inside," "Never Tear Us Apart," and "Suicide Blonde." Garry also co-wrote several tracks like "Listen Like Thieves," "Don't Change," and "Perfect Strangers." The band toured relentlessly and Michael Hutchence's dynamic stage presence solidified the band's reputation, leading to sales of over 70 million albums and induction into the ARIA Hall of Fame in 2001. Following Michael's tragic passing in 1997, INXS faced tumultuous times. Garry explored various musical avenues and in 89, during a hiatus from INXS, joined the group Absent Friends.Garry soonn relocated to Los Angeles, immersing himself in songwriting and production. His passion for craftsmanship led him to design and build his own line of bass guitars under the brand GGB Basses, merging his love for music with his skills in woodwork and electronics. Garry co-founded AshenMoon when he teamed up with fellow Australian vocalist Toby Rand. The band embarked on a journey to create a fresh yet nostalgically resonant sound. Their self-produced tracks, including singles like "GODTANK," "DON'T WAKE ME," and "STARGAZE," have garnered attention for their raw energy and melodic depth. With a catalogue as extensive as INXS', there was bound to be moments in time when certain songs captured the zeitgeist attention of the music buying public and critics. Look no further than January 28th, 1988 when a humble hard working sextet from Australia hit number one on the Billboard Charts with Need You Tonight. A song, that now, sounds so familiar, crisp and radio friendly but then, a new modern twist on funk, soul and pop with sound production so cutting edge, every breath, ooh and aah sounded like Michael Hutchence was singing it to you directly from your living room. Combined with an innovative, breathtaking and cutting edge video clip, Need you Tonight put INXS into the stratosphere of superstardom and success. MTV awards ensued, world tours were booked and the album Kick had the necessary momentum to spawn 4 subsequent hit singles and international acclaim. Five years later in February 1993, a less prominent and commercially successful track was released as the fifth single to Welcome to Wherever You are, namely Beautiful Girl. A self-penned track by Andrew Farriss as an ode to new fatherhood, this restrained, mellow and resonant song showcased a maturity, subtlety and consciousness to both the INXS writing and recording process. Charting steadily if not spectacularly, the film clip by Mark Pellington of U2 and Pearl Jam fame would garner a Grammy nomination for Best Video of the Year losing out to Peter Gabriel's “Steam” clip. That aside, the social conscious messaging of the clip resonated nicely with the lyrical content whilst Michael's channeling of Lou Reed, circa The Velvet Underground era only added to its worthiness. With INXS refreshed and revitalized post Rock Star INXS, the band entered the Westlake Studios in Los Angeles, California. With a brand new front man, JD Fortune to record and mix their 11th studio release aptly named Switch, further mixing was completed both at MixStar Studios at Virginia Beach, Virginia and Sphere Studios in London, UK. Nearly 8.5 years since their final recording with Michael Hutchence on Elegantly Wasted, the band wasted no time between September-November 2005 laying down 11 tracks that would represent the dawn of a new era for the band and be the precursor to a World Tour in 2006. Produced by Guy Chambers, formerly with World Party and main Co-Writer with Robbie Williams, he and Andrew Farriss were able to unite and combine for an album that sounded fresh, vital, progressive but with that typical INXS DNA underpinning its sound and sonics. Today, we examine Side One's 5 tracks spearheaded by the international hits that were Pretty Vegas and Afterglow whilst also discussing the narrative, expectations and experiences of other rock bands that have lost front man over their careers whether it be by departure or unfortunate passing. INXS (a phonetic play on "in excess") were an Australian rock band, formed as the Farriss Brothers in 1977 in Sydney, New South Wales. The founding members were bassist Garry Gary Beers, main composer and keyboardist Andrew Farriss, drummer Jon Farriss, guitarist Tim Farriss, lead singer and main lyricist Michael Hutchence, and guitarist and saxophonist Kirk Pengilly. For 20 years, INXS was fronted by Hutchence, whose magnetic stage presence made him the focal point of the band. Initially known for their new wave/pop style, the band later developed a harder pub rock style that included funk and dance elements.In 1984, INXS had their first number-one hit in Australia with "Original Sin". The band achieved international success in the mid-to-late 1980s and early 1990s with the hit albums Listen Like Thieves, Kick, and X, and the singles "What You Need", "Need You Tonight" (the band's only US number-one single), "Devil Inside", "Never Tear Us Apart", "Suicide Blonde" and "New Sensation". After Hutchence's death on 22 November 1997, INXS made appearances with several guest singers, and toured and recorded with Jon Stevens as lead singer, beginning in 2000. In 2005, members of INXS participated in Rock Star: INXS, a reality television series that culminated in the selection of Canadian J.D. Fortune as their new lead singer. Irish singer-songwriter Ciaran Gribbin replaced Fortune as lead singer in 2011. During a concert on 11 November 2012, INXS stated that the performance would be their last, although they did not announce the band's permanent retirement. INXS won six Australian Recording Industry Association (ARIA) awards, including three for "Best Group" in 1987, 1989 and 1992; the band was inducted into the ARIA Hall of Fame in 2001. For 40 years Andrew Farriss has written, produced, and performed music all over the globe. Andrew Farriss has written for or produced various other acts, such as Yothu Yindi, Tom Jones, Alisan Porter, Tania Kernaghan, and Jenny Morris. His personal awards include: Producer of the Year at the ARIA Music Awards for his work on Jenny Morris's album Shiver which went triple platinum. Inducted into the Australian Songwriter Hall of Fame in 2016. In 2015, Andrew Farriss was awarded a Coombs Fellowship with The Australian National University in Canberra, where he lectured and mentored students, culminating in the Soundbites Concert where Andrew shared the stage with ANU student musicians. Andrew was highly honoured by the Australian Government, on Australia Day January 26, 2020, as an AM, which means Member of the Order of Australia. Never stepping away from being a creative songwriter, Andrew has spent time writing for himself and others in Nashville and Australia over the past 10 years, and has now embarked on a solo career. Offering his first single release, Come Midnight, in 2019, which topped the country charts on radio stations all over Australia, his follow-up single Good Momma Bad was released at the Tamworth Country Music Festival in 2020. Andrew's debut self-titled album – featuring a collection of eclectic songs with a unique blend of Rhythm, Roots and Country influences – was due for international release late 2020. Due to the ever-evolving situation globally with COVID-19, the album release date has been postponed. Never one to sit idle, Andrew wanted to continue to share his music with fans, and will now release an EP this October. The Love Makes The World EP is a Folk, Ballad, Contemporary and Experimental release and focuses on humans and their relationships with each other, and also the earth.

Das sechste Studioalbum von INXS "Kick" erschien im Oktober 1987 und verhalf der Band zu internationaler Popularität. Weltweit wurde die Platte 20 Millionen mal verkauft. 1977 startet die Band zunächst mit dem Namen "Farriss Brothers", ab 1979 nennen sie sich INXS. In Australien gelten sie als ausgezeichnete Live-Band, spielen in sogenannten Pub Gigs in Kneipen. 1982 schaffen sie es mit der Single "The One Thing" dank MTV in die US-Top 30 und spielen als Vorband von Queen. Mit "Kick" hatten sich INXS vorgenommen, international durchzustarten mit einer Mischung aus Rock, Funk und Soul und einem Album, auf dem jeder Song eine Hitsingle hätte sein können - am Ende waren es fünf an der Zahl - der größte Hit, "Need You Tonight" erreichte in den USA Platz 1 der Single-Charts. Dabei weigert sich das Plattenlabel Atlantic Records zunächst, die Platte, die in Sydney und Paris aufgenommen wird, zu veröffentlichen. Erst eine erfolgreiche Collegeradio-Tour führt dazu, dass die Platte schließlich doch erscheint. Ein Erfolsgeheimnis von INXS ist, dass sie Funk mit Rock verweben und so einen treibenden Groove generieren. Dabei nutzen sie alle zur Verfügung stehenden musikalischen Mittel: Exzessiven Drum Computer, Schlagzeug, dominante E-Gitarren, Saxophon. Typisches Stilmittel im Sound dieses INXS-Albums sind die Spannung erzeugenden Pausen, wie besonders in "Need You Tonight" und "Never Tear Us Apart". Texten und Komponieren funktionieren beim Album "Kick" kongenial: Musikalisches Mastermind war Andrew Farriss, Michael Hutchence dagegen konnte singen und texten. Für das Album haben die Brüder erstmals Musik und Texte alleine produziert, ohne die Hilfe des Labels oder anderer Autoren. Farriss has embarked on a solo career Earlier this year, prolific INXS singer/songwriter Andrew Farriss released his self-titled debut solo record. After decades of producing and writing songs for others, Farriss has embarked on a solo career. A credit to his remarkable versatility, his self-titled debut album is stunningly Americana and features a collection of eclectic songs with a unique blend of rhythm, roots, and country influences. His first offering from the project “Come Midnight” was released in 2019 and topped the country charts on radio stations all over Australia. His follow-up single “Good Momma Bad” was released at the Tamworth Country Music Festival in 2020. Now, in 2022, Andrew is introducing the project in the US. Farriss is best known for being a member of the rock group INXS, which is 45 years with a variety of reissues and celebrations. The group will release a 40th anniversary edition of their global breakthrough album Shabooh Shoobah in October with a deluxe digital box set. They'll also release INXS Recorded Live At The US Festival 1983, featuring a previously unreleased concert on CD and 180-gram vinyl LP. Five classic videos have also been concerted to HD and more. As she boldly states on the title track of her album, “I love country music, but will country music love me?” Then, joining Mike from the other side of the world is Andrew Farriss, the chief songwriter behind Australian icons INXS. He released his debut solo album in March, which is Farriss’ first country-influenced endeavor. In country music, he says he found the kind of storytelling that truly connects with his life. Farriss is one of Australia’s most prolific songwriters and in 2020, he was awarded the Member of the Order of Australia. INXS were also the recipient of multiple ARIA awards and were inducted into the ARIA Hall of Fame. Around the world, the band was nominated for a JUNO and multiple Grammys. With a career spanning 30 years, they have sold over 50 million albums worldwide, including a Diamond selling status in Canada. Outside of INXS, Farriss is an Australian Songwriter’s Hall of Fame inductee. It's no wonder how he has amassed around 250 songs over the years.

Andrew Farriss is an iconic Australian multi-instrumentalist and song writer, best know for his work in INXS. Hailed by many as one of the world's great song writers, Andrew has 12 albums with INXS under his belt and over 60 singles during his career with various artists from around the globe. Andrew co-wrote all but one of INXS' top 40 hits - The guy knows how to write a song! Andrew is releasing his debut solo album due out on 15 May 2020 and has just released the second single "Good Momma Bad" which is available now on YouTube and all streaming services.
